Lawrence (Larry) Cranford was born on December 4, 1933 in Texarkana, Arkansas to William Senior and Mamie Cranford. He was the last of eleven children. He departed this life in the evening of May 14, 2008. Lawrence completed his education in Texarkana, Arkansas. He served for two years in the U.S. Army. In 1962 he moved to Portland, Oregon where...

Rosie was born Nov. 19, 1929 in Tuscaloosa, Alabama, to Deacon Waddie Jenkins and Lena Frazier and passed April 22, 2008, at the age of 78. She married Earl Bowles, Sr. on February 26, 1948. He passed in 2001. Rosie Lee worked for JC Penney's for 18 years before retiring in 1989. She is survived by her children; Earl Bowles,...

James Arthur Kent was born on August 9, 1912 in Carolton, Mississippi to Mr. and Mrs. Jack Kent. He was the only child that resulted from this union, as his mother passed when he was 19 months old. Jack Kent soon remarried and James soon became the oldest brother of seven children. He was known to them as "Bubba". He...
